Things to Do in Upper East Side, New York
The posh buildings and high-end boutiques define The Upper East Side, an area in New York’s Manhattan. It is located between Central Park, the East River, 96th Street and 59th Street. Wealth and luxury define the area and Upper East Side is definitely one of the most affluent neighbourhoods in New York City.
This part of New York incorporates many small neighbourhoods like Carnegie Hill, Lenox Hill and Yorkville. The place is a main destination from the tourist point of view, not just because of the wealth and affluence but also because of the excellent museums in the country. You can find Solomon R. Guggenheim Museum, the Metropolitan Museum of Art, the Cooper Hewitt and Smithsonian Design Museum along with a wide range of art galleries.
You can reach Upper East Side from LaGuardia Airport in 20 minutes by cab and from JFK Airport in 40 minutes.
The major commercial intersection and neighbourhood of Midtown Manhattan, Times Square is 17 minutes by Subway. Wall Street is 26 minutes by subway from Upper East Side.
